C.S. Lewis (Checkerboard Biography Library: Children's Authors)

door Jill C. Wheeler

This biography introduces readers to C.S. Lewis, the British author of The Chronicles of Narnia series that includes The Lion, the Witch and the Wardrobe and Prince Caspian. Readers will learn about Lewis's childhood struggles after the death of his mother, his service in World War I, his work at Oxford and Cambridge Universities, and his examination of Christian faith. Other works such as the Ransom Trilogy and The Screwtape Letters are also introduced. Easy-to-read text and full-color photos highlight Lewis's childhood, education, and early influences. C.S. Lewis was a notable author and poet. Mostly known for his box office hit, "The Chronicles of Narnia: The Lion, the Witch, and the Wardrobe," Lewis will always be remembered for his myths and fantasy novels. Ironically, Lewis never intended to become a children's book author. Because of his bold imagination and the subject matters he wrote about, children took a big interest in his work. Aside from being an author, Lewis was also poet. As an adult Lewis decided to retry his faith and believe in God. He wrote many books about the christian faith and became a popular speaker on the subject. This biography was very organized and well written but it was lacking in personality. There was not many quirky facts about Lewis that children could relate to. The majority of the book was important dates in his career. From a child's point of view, there were not many points in the book that would grab their attention and keep it for the remainder of the book. ( )
